57% of the 06518 zip code residents lived in the same house 5 years ago. Out of people who lived in different houses, 52% lived in this county. Out of people who lived in different counties, 50% lived in Connecticut.
82% of the 06518 zip code residents lived in the same house 1 year ago. Out of people who lived in different houses, 51% moved from this county. Out of people who lived in different houses, 13% moved from different county within same state. Out of people who lived in different houses, 32% moved from different state. Out of people who lived in different houses, 1% moved from abroad.

2002 - 2018 National Fire Incident Reporting System (NFIRS) incidents
According to the data from the years 2002 - 2018 the average number of fire incidents per year is 88. The highest number of fires - 125 took place in 2005, and the least - 44 in 2018. The data has a dropping trend.
When looking into fire subcategories, the most reports belonged to: Structure Fires (50.2%), and Outside Fires (34.3%).
